Second, I had my mechanic print out the wiring diagram from AllData for the Defogger Circuit for an 85 LX. According to the schematic the white/purple wire gets key on 12 volts, the yellow wire goes to the starter relay and the diagram says Hot At All Times.

I'm no electrical expert but isn't that gonna blast the defrost switch and circuit every time I start the car?
